Aguilar, CO vs Ignacio, CO
Aguilar, CO and Ignacio, CO have a very similar cost of living, with only a 3.8% difference in their overall index. Aguilar scores 83 while Ignacio scores 86 on the cost of living index, where 100 represents the national average. The day-to-day expenses for residents in both cities are comparable, though differences emerge when looking at specific categories.
When it comes to buying, median home values in Aguilar are $87,100 compared to $252,200 in Ignacio, a 66% gap.
Median household income in Aguilar is $29,593 compared to $65,759 in Ignacio (-55%). While Ignacio is more expensive, its higher salaries more than compensate — residents there may actually end up with more disposable income.
